With current and future mobile applications (e.g., healthcare, connected vehicles, and smart grids) becoming increasingly compute-intensive for many mission-critical use cases, the energy and computing capacities of embedded mobile devices are proving to be insufficient to handle all in-device computation. To address the energy and computing shortages of mobile devices, mobile edge computing (MEC) has emerged as a major distributed computing paradigm. Compared to traditional cloud-based computing, MEC integrates network control, distributed computing, and storage to customizable, fast, reliable, and secure edge services that are closer to the user and data sites. Location-based services (LBS) have become increasingly popular, with millions of people using mobile devices to access information about nearby points of interest (POIs). Personalized POI recommender systems have been developed to assist users in discovering and navigating these POIs. However, these systems typically require large amounts of user data, including location history and preferences, to provide personalized recommendations.
The collection and use of such data can pose significant privacy concerns. This dissertation proposes a privacy-preserving approach to POI recommendations that address these privacy concerns. This paper focuses primarily on the need to monitor the risks arising from the dual-use of Artificial Intelligence (AI). Dual-use AI technology capability makes it applicable for defense systems and consequently may pose significant security risks, both intentional and unintentional, with the national and international scope of effects. While domestic use of AI remains the prerogative of individual countries, the unregulated and nonmonitored use of AI with international implications presents a specific concern. An international organization tasked with monitoring potential threats of AI activities could help defuse AI-associated risks and promote global cooperation in developing and deploying AI technology. As the digital world gets increasingly ingrained in our daily lives, cyberattacks—especially those involving malware—are growing more complex and common, which calls for developing innovative safeguards. Keylogger spyware, which combines keylogging and spyware functionalities, is one of the most insidious types of cyberattacks. This malicious software stealthily monitors and records user keystrokes, amassing sensitive data, such as passwords and confidential personal information, which can then be exploited. This research work introduces a novel browser extension designed to thwart keylogger spyware attacks effectively.
